For the cycle “Extraordinary Women” Rai 1 proposes, tomorrow at 21.25, the film entitled ‘The Help’, based on the novel of the same name, directed by Tate Taylor with Emmas Stone, Viola Davis Octavia Spencer, Bryce Dallas Howard and Jessica Chastain. The story is set in early 1960s Mississippi: Skeeter, a young college graduate, works at a local newspaper to answer housewives’ mail. Tomorrow is under the banner of comedy on Rai Movie (digital terrestrial channel 24) which at 9.10 pm proposes “We have only crime left”. The film directed by Massimiliano Bruno has as protagonists a group of friends composed of Alessandro Gassman, Marco Giallini and Gianmarco Tognazzi flanked by Ilenia Pastorelli and Edoardo Leo, in the role of a boss of the Banda della Magliana. Rome 2018. Moreno, Sebastiano and Giuseppe have known each other since they were little. Giuseppe is a precarious accountant while the other two are idle who make ends meet by offering themselves as illegal tourist guides in the symbolic places once frequented by the Banda della Magliana. Due to a space-time bridge (by Einstein-Rosen), the three friends are catapulted into 1982, the year of the World Cup in Spain and when Rome was dominated by the famous criminal organization. It begins with the episode of “Yesterday and today” on June 17, 1973, in which Spaak – a guest with Johnny Dorelli, her husband from 1972 to ’78 – sees herself in a 1963 TV participation with the song “Quelli della mia aged “, in one of 1966 with” Twenty years or a little more “and in the 1968 TV version of” La vedova allegra “, directed by Antonello Falqui, where he met Dorelli and with whom he duets in” An evening with you “. This is followed by the episode “I am curious” of the “Videosera” cycle, broadcast on 6 July 1978, where Catherine Spaak proves herself as a journalist – an activity that will mark the second part of her life – interviewing the tenor about his private and professional life. Mario Del Monaco and the writer Alberto Bevilacqua and gathering the confidences of the actresses Stefania Sandrelli and Mariangela Melato, almost an anticipation of the famous “Harem” the talk show that he successfully conducted from 1988 to 2002. A portrait in black and white, a first-person account of his work and his passion for photography: it is “Portraits, protagonists of culture in Milan. Photography. Ugo Mulas 1989 “, made by his wife Antonia Mulas and taken from Teche Rai, broadcast tomorrow at 7.15 pm on Rai 5. They range from Mulas’s debut at the Caffè Jamaica in Milan, a meeting place for artists and intellectuals, to his relationship with the world of art, from his friendship with some of the greatest artists of the second half of the 20th century to his experience in America in the 1960s when Pop Art exploded, up to the research that led Mulas to abandon art reportages and reflect on the potential of photographic medium itself. Through memories and testimonies of artists such as Robert Rauschenberg, Roy Lichtenstein and the gallery owner Leo Castelli it emerges how much Mulas was a true pioneer in art photography.
